Chlorine dioxide is a yellowish-green gas that is commonly found in its powdered form for ease of handling and storage. As a disinfectant, it has been widely used for municipal water treatment and industrial applications due to its ability to eradicate harmful microorganisms without leaving harmful by-products like chlorinated compounds. Unlike traditional chlorine, chlorine dioxide does not react with organic matter to form toxic trihalomethanes, making it a safer alternative in certain contexts.
The uses of chlorine dioxide powder extend far beyond its application in water treatment facilities. In the healthcare sector, it is utilized for sterilizing medical tools and surfaces, effectively reducing the risk of infections. Additionally, its properties allow it to be employed in food processing—specifically for sanitizing fruits, vegetables, and even meat products—to enhance food safety and extend shelf life.
Moreover, chlorine dioxide powder is garnering attention in the realm of environmental management. It is increasingly used in the removal of odors and pollutants from wastewater, contributing to more sustainable practices in industry. Some proponents even suggest alternative uses in disinfection protocols during outbreaks of viruses, although these claims should be approached with caution and scientific scrutiny.
Despite its effectiveness, safety is a paramount concern when handling chlorine dioxide powder. It is crucial to note that it can be hazardous if not used correctly. Inhalation of chlorine dioxide gas can lead to respiratory irritation, and ingestion can be dangerous. Therefore, personal protective equipment (PPE) such as gloves, goggles, and respiratory protection should be used when working with this substance.
Furthermore, although some alternative health advocates have promoted chlorine dioxide as a “magic bullet” for various health ailments—including COVID-19—these claims are unsupported by substantial scientific evidence. Regulatory bodies like the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) have issued stern warnings against the unauthorized use of chlorine dioxide for medicinal purposes, highlighting the potential dangers associated with self-medication and unregulated production.
